2. Why Furniture Making in St. John's is Essential for Local Homeowners
Living in St. John's presents a unique set of variables. Our climate, characterized by high humidity, salt air from the Atlantic, and wide temperature swings throughout the year, can be punishing on mass-manufactured materials like particle board and inexpensive veneers. Investing in professional furniture making in St. John's ensures that your investment is constructed using materials and methods capable of surviving the specific environmental rigors of Newfoundland.
Moreover, local homeowners take pride in the distinct architectural styles found in our city. From the narrow, colorful row houses to newer open-concept builds, standard furniture often fails to account for unique spatial constraints. Custom-built furniture allows you to optimize your square footage, create hidden storage, and ensure that every item you own serves a purpose. 3. The Benefits of Professional-Grade Furniture Making in St. John's
Choosing professional custom work over mass-market retail comes with significant advantages. First and foremost is durability. We utilize solid hardwoods and high-grade joinery (like mortise-and-tenon or dovetail joints) rather than staples, glue, or flimsy plastic fasteners. This ensures that your dining table, bed frame, or entertainment unit won't wobble or warp after a few short years.
Secondly, there is the aesthetic advantage. You have complete control over the wood species, the stain or paint color, and the hardware used. If you want a piece that matches a specific historical color palette or a modern minimalist aesthetic, we make it happen. Finally, there is the heirloom value. A piece of furniture crafted by a skilled artisan in St. John's is something that can be passed down through generations, acquiring a story and a patina that mass-produced items will never attain.

6. Specific St. John's Local Considerations
We are experts in navigating the environmental realities of our city. Because St. John's experiences high levels of moisture, we perform extra steps to stabilize the wood before and during the build process. This prevents the common issues of swelling in the summer and cracking in the winter. Additionally, we are familiar with local building codes, especially when it comes to built-in cabinetry or wall-mounted units that require specific structural considerations to ensure safety and code compliance.
Community needs are also a priority. We understand that local spaces often need to be multi-functional. Whether it's a kitchen cabinet that needs to maximize tight storage or a mudroom bench built to withstand the salt and slush of a Newfoundland winter, we design with the reality of daily life in our city in mind.
7. Advanced Solutions and Technologies We Use
While we value traditional craftsmanship, we also embrace modern technology. Our team utilizes CNC (Computer Numerical Control) routing for precision cuts that are impossible by hand, ensuring that your furniture pieces align perfectly every time. We also use 3D modeling software during the planning phase, allowing you to visualize exactly how a piece will look in your space before we ever cut a board.
Furthermore, our finishing lab utilizes climate-controlled spraying equipment. This ensures that the stains and clear coats are applied in a dust-free environment with consistent temperature, resulting in a glass-smooth finish that is resistant to scratches and moisture. 10. Seasonal Maintenance Tips for Longevity
To keep your custom furniture looking new, we recommend a few simple tips tailored to the St. John's climate. During our dry winter months, using a humidifier in your home can help keep the wood from contracting too rapidly. Conversely, in the humid summer, ensure your home has proper ventilation. For surface care, we always provide a guide on the specific waxes or oils used for your piece. A light polishing once or twice a year is usually all it takes to keep your furniture protected from the elements.
